Explore Cassadaga, NY

Cassadaga, NY is a small village located in Chautauqua County, nestled in the western part of New York State. Known for its spiritualist community, Cassadaga attracts visitors from all over seeking spiritual guidance and healing. The village is home to the Cassadaga Spiritualist Camp, which was established in 1879 and is one of the oldest continuously active spiritualist communities in the United States. The camp offers various services such as mediumship readings, healing sessions, and workshops on spiritual development. With its serene surroundings and rich spiritual history, Cassadaga provides a unique and tranquil experience for those seeking a deeper connection with the spiritual realm.
